Originally Posted by twinship
How's the Aerosync bumper holding up after all those miles?

I'm considering it as my next mod, but want something pretty bullet-proof for daily driving... lotsa steep driveways, speed bumps, etc.
Have only had the Aerosync on there for maybe 12k, but I've already hit a tire-retread with it and just stripped some tiny bit of paint off the passenger corner. Which I just touched up with some silver touch-up spray... If I had a fiberglass or FRP bumper it probably would have been cracked, smashed, etc. I definitely suggest Eurethane. If not, then CF is pretty strong (see below)...

Prior to the Aerosync, I had the Veilside V1 lip (in Carbon Fiber) on the car for about 60k+ miles. That thing was very strong, looked good, and held up great to daily driving as well. However, it didn't stand up to a 70mph direct impact with a raccoon though. I still miss it sometimes...
